Cleaning and/or replacing a home furnace filter requires turning off the HVAC unit (furnace), pulling out the clips that hold the filter in place and inserting a new high-efficiency filter, making sure it faces the right way. The arrows on the side of the filter will help with this. Make sure you observe them. Replace a furnace filter every 90 days, or more often with pets and dusty environments (especially if you have allergies), with tips from a licensed home repair specialist in this free video on home maintenance. Frequent replacement may reduce the effect of dust mite allergens. The cost of furnace filters are not prohibitive so replace them often. Good luck with your DIY furnace filter replacement!
